Solution Overview

Problem

There is a need for a simplified window structure for foldable display devices that maintains durability without the use of a separate protection film, which would otherwise increase thickness and manufacturing costs.

Innovation Solution

A window structure comprising a base layer, a hard coating layer, and a bonding layer with polysiloxane, where the bonding layer is disposed between the base layer and the hard coating layer, and includes a fluorine-based compound and 2-hydroxyethyl ester, providing a durable and optically clear interface without additional protection films.

AI summary

Provided is a window including a base layer, a hard coating layer disposed above the base layer, and a bonding layer disposed between the base layer and the hard coating layer. The bonding layer includes polysiloxane.
